How they compare

Montenegro currently reports 810,000 An against 760,000 An in Cyprus, a difference of 50,000 An.

That makes Montenegro's figure about 1.1 times Cyprus's.

The two have swapped places 2 times across 13 shared years of data; in 2006 it was Cyprus ahead.

Cyprus ranks 158th and Montenegro ranks 157th of 209 countries.

Cyprus has averaged higher in every one of the 3 decades both report.

The Livestock Manure domain of FAOSTAT contains estimates of nitrogen (N) inputs to agricultural soils from livestock manure. Data on the N losses to air and water are also disseminated. These estimates are compiled using official FAOSTAT statistics of animal stocks and by applying the internationally approved Guidelines of the Intergovernmental Panel on Climate Change (IPCC). Data are available by country, with global coverage and updated annually.The following elements are disseminated: 1) Stocks; 2) Amount excreted in manure (N content); 3) Manure left on pasture (N content); 4) Manure left on pasture that volatilises (N content); 5) Manure left on pasture that leaches (N content); 6) Manure treated (N content); 7) Losses from manure treated (N content); 8) Manure applied to soils (N content); 9) Manure applied to soils that volatilises (N content); 10) Manure applied to soils that leaches (N content).
